What Makes Up Impact Sliding Glass Doors?

At their heart, impact sliding glass doors consist of large sliding door assembly that operates on a rail system — similar to a standard patio door — but constructed using fundamentally stronger materials. The core glass element is PVB-bonded safety glass, which consists of several sheets of glass adhered with a impact-absorbing interlayer membrane sandwiched inside. When struck by debris, the glass fractures without breaking apart, preventing dangerous shards.

The perimeter systems enclosing impact sliding glass doors are just as critical. Premium impact doors feature reinforced aluminum frames or composite frames built to maintain structural integrity under stress. The multi-point locking hardware is also reinforced, guaranteeing the system stays sealed even when wind pressure try to force entry. Together, these systems build a fully integrated shield certified and approved to comply with and often surpass Florida Building Code hurricane rating criteria.

Impact sliding glass doors should not be confused with just thicker versions of ordinary patio doors. They go through independent laboratory certification, including the Miami-Dade NOA approval process, which uses launching a weighted projectile at the glass surface at high speed to ensure no breach occurs. Only units that clear these certifications gain the status required for permitted use in high-wind-zone regions.

Major Benefits of Impact Sliding Glass Doors

  • Year-Round Storm Defense: Impact sliding glass doors are certified to resist pressure exceeding Category 4 hurricane conditions, removing the hassle for seasonal storm shutters every time a storm approaches.
  • Forced-Entry Deterrence: The multi-layer glass construction makes forcing entry through impact sliding glass doors far harder than standard glass panels, acting as a powerful barrier to home invasions.
  • Sound Dampening: The multi-pane construction dramatically cuts exterior noise, keeping living areas noticeably more tranquil regardless of outside conditions.
  • Solar Heat Blocking: Impact sliding glass doors block up to 99 percent of harmful UV rays, protecting flooring, furniture, and artwork with daily exposure.
  • Energy Efficiency: Code-compliant impact sliding glass doors minimize thermal gain, maintaining comfortable temperatures and lowering monthly utility bills in the hot Florida climate.
  • Insurance Premium Savings: Many homeowner's insurance carriers offer meaningful discounts to homes protected by certified impact sliding glass doors, sometimes recouping a significant share of the investment over time.
  • Higher Home Valuation: Impact sliding glass doors are a well-documented value-add among real estate purchasers in South Florida, frequently producing measurable increases in appraised value.
  • Hassle-Free Protection: Unlike removable storm protection, impact sliding glass doors need no setup when a storm is forecast, giving homeowners remain relaxed without last-minute scrambling.

The Impact Sliding Glass Doors Project: Step by Step

  1. In-Home Consultation and Assessment — A certified specialist from STS Impact Windows & Doors visits your home to assess the existing door frame and discuss your priorities. The visit covers structural wall conditions to confirm the correct impact sliding glass door gets recommended for your property's layout and exposure.
  2. Door Design and Configuration — After the site assessment is complete, you choose from multiple frame colors, glazing options, and handle styles to match your home's aesthetic. Each unit we recommend include the required Florida Building Code certifications for your wind zone.
  3. Building Permit Submission — Our team handles all necessary permit documentation on your behalf with local authorities. Permits are mandatory for permitted hurricane protection upgrades in Boca Raton and ensure the installation is legally documented by municipal inspectors.
  4. Removal of Existing Doors — On installation day, our installers methodically extract the old patio door unit, making sure they avoid damage to adjacent finishes. Old door components are hauled away before new installation begins.
  5. Precision Installation of the Impact Door Frame — The certified door assembly is seated accurately into the prepared space and secured with hurricane-rated hardware. Accurate alignment and leveling are essential at this stage to confirm the panels glide correctly and a weather-tight seal.
  6. Glass Panel Installation and Hardware Fitting — The impact-rated glazing units are carefully lifted into the installed frame and calibrated for effortless sliding movement. Multi-point locks, pull handles, and seals are added and inspected to ensure a secure and watertight closure.
  7. Final Inspection and Client Walkthrough — Once installation is complete, a project supervisor guides you through the new door system, explaining the right use, care, and upkeep. A city inspector then schedules a visit to approve the completed work and sign off the permit.

Impact Sliding Glass Doors FAQ

How long does it usually take to fit impact sliding glass doors?

The typical installation of impact sliding glass doors is finished within four to eight hours, depending on the size of the opening. Larger or more complex openings may require up to three days, particularly when framing adjustments need to be made during the removal phase.

Are impact sliding glass doors difficult to operate?

Modern impact sliding glass doors are designed to glide with minimal effort. While the laminated panels are significantly heavier than standard glass, commercial-grade sliding mechanisms make the system operate with light and easy pressure. Regular track inspection and cleaning keep operation smooth for decades.
